Blog Post 21 Porter

0 Comments

Read Now
 
​Hi everyone, my name is Porter, I live with Cheryl and Perley and I am a proud member of the St. Matthew by the Lake Pet Family. ¬†Cheryl and Perley care for many of us pets and we are not all kitties. As you can see by my pick, I am a dog. Cheryl and Perley include dogs in their pet family just like St. Matthew by the Lake includes all kinds of pets and people in its family. God includes many more kinds of creatures and people in God‚Äôs family.¬† We are all sizes, shapes, and colors which makes for a truly amazing family of God.
I almost forgot, I am the chief guard dog here at my house which might surprise some of you if you look at my size.  I am not a big German Shepherd like Mia or Zoe but I can still stand guard for Cheryl and Perley.  It is not always our physical size that equips us for guard duty.  God gives strength to us all and our faith is what matters most especially since it too is a gift from God.  Jesus says in Matthew 17:20 “…For truly I tell you, if you have faith the size of a mustard seed, you will say to this mountain, ‘Move from here to there,’ and it will move; and nothing will be impossible for you.”
